簡體   English   中英

無法在Windows上運行'symfony'命令

[英]cannot run 'symfony' command on windows

我來自前端堆棧,因此在學習symfony3時可能會誤解某些東西。

我根據以下文檔下載了Symfony:

php -r "readfile('https://symfony.com/installer');" > symfony

為了使php命令可用,我向環境PATH變量添加了一些值(根據本教程: https : //seiler.it/installing-symfony-framework-into-xampp-for-windows/-步驟2.3),如下所示:

C:\\ XAMPP \\ MySQL的\\ BIN; C:\\ XAMPP \\ PHP; C:\\ XAMPP \\ PHP \\ PEAR; C:\\ XAMPP \\ PHP \\ symfony的

如您所見,我正在使用xampp進行PHP開發。 我最后添加了它,因為我將下載的symfony文件復制到了c:\\ xampp \\ php \\ symfony目錄中。

OK,現在,如果我想使用symfony命令,例如

symfony new project

我需要轉到有該symfony文件的目錄,並在前面添加“ php”,例如

php symfony new project

因為簡單的“ symfony新項目”不起作用(Windows無法識別有關該命令的錯誤消息)。 我該如何解決?

在前端,有一個類似於npm(節點程序包管理器)的東西,您可以使用它在目錄中本地或全局安裝庫/工具(以在計算機上的任何位置在終端中運行它)。 PHP開發中是否有等同的功能? 我嘗試通過pear安裝此程序(來自第7步中提到的教程),但是它安裝了symfony 1.x版本(運行該命令的錯誤是沒有諸如“ new”之類的任務),我想學習3,不是1。

我試圖獲得作曲家,但是我看不到在哪里可以在全球范圍內安裝symfony。

那么,如何在全球范圍內運行symfony? 我想念什么?

從此文檔:

在Windows中,將symfony文件移動到PATH環境變量中包含的目錄中以創建全局命令,或將其移動到其他任何您方便的目錄中

理念

安裝並使用Git Bash Windows CLI給您更多的未來。

性能

為了為Symfony運行十倍的快速環境,我更喜歡Linux OS。

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M